  • Registered Users Posts: 40,191 ✭✭✭✭Boggles


    If the service is terrible, you have to give them a chance to fix it.

    Record everything, if the service is still not up to what was offered, send them a registered letter with your intention of cancelling the contract due to poor service, outline the reasons for doing this, and ask them for confirmation of termination of contract.

    Stop your DD.
